#3a6192 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a6192 is composed of 22.7% red, 38%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 213.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 40%. #3a6192 color hex could be obtained by blending #74c2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3a6192 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#3a6192 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a6192 has RGB values of R:58, G:97,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 3826066.

Shades and Tints of #3a6192
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020406 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a6192
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61656b is the less saturated color, while #035bc9 is the most saturated one.
